Output 23afe78404d86614ba0475a2a19b9072c5f9f305fe814b82ebab9fa0b21838ad:1

value
10000000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2070ad9c6c3faeb3721bef363c18ea95ca77b563 OP_EQUAL
address
34eYXhUfo7PBUecUYYxRU7DzUi6KVqBzci
transaction
23afe78404d86614ba0475a2a19b9072c5f9f305fe814b82ebab9fa0b21838ad
spent
true